Runbook: Incremental Rebuilds — Larkspun Static Pipeline

When a support ticket reports stale pages, trigger an incremental rebuild rather than a full publish. First confirm the content cache timestamp in the Larkspun dashboard is newer than the last deploy. Then pull the rebuild branch, verify the node version matches the pinned toolchain, and copy the environment template into place. Before running the rebuild script, open the environment file and add the deploy signing secret on the following line.

secret setting of tajof-bahif: COURIER_KEY3=65d

## Tidewatch widget: refresh behaviour

If Tidewatch starts showing stale tides at 3am, don't panic — it falls back to cached harmonics when the Moorcliff feed times out, and the banner only appears after three misses. You can usually just bump the timeout. The knobs you'll want are these.

tuning table, kawep-tawif:
CAPS = {
    "olidor": 80,
    "belion": 7,
    "quenys": 225,
    "druox": 839,
    "fraath": 482,
}

Handover Note — Headcount Planning

Hi Marta, as I wrap up at Corvalint, here's where next year's headcount plan stands. Branch managers have submitted their asks; Dellbrook and Kavisham want two extra floor leads each, which feels reasonable. The Norvale branch request needs a second look — their volumes don't justify it yet. Finance wants final numbers by end of quarter, so keep the managers moving. Overall we're trending toward modest growth, not the freeze some feared. One more thing before you circulate anything to the branches.

internal memo for kajep-tawip: The renewal with Holaelix Group closes at $10 million a year, 5 percent below the last contract. Project Wenael slips by two quarters because of the tooling delay.